Transaction 746f206e724a591aaf90d5f09d49c2750130a3702e272e202ad3df672a545cb4

154 Input
2 Outputs
  • 746f206e724a591aaf90d5f09d49c2750130a3702e272e202ad3df672a545cb4:0
  • value  1296174
    address  3BSg6S8Xq6FZducLWidTYTWXeWeDLdSwHX
  • 746f206e724a591aaf90d5f09d49c2750130a3702e272e202ad3df672a545cb4:1
  • value  940275763
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s